Butter Cookies (Atar Biscuits)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 250 grams unsalted butter (room temperature)

  • 1 cup powdered sugar

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our (maida)

  • 1 tsp vanilla essence (optional)

  • A pinch of salt (if using unsalted butter)


Instructions:

  1. Cream the Butter and Sugar:

    • In a mixing bowl, add the room-temperature butter and powdered sugar.

    • Beat well with a spoon or whisk until the mixture is light and creamy.

  2. Add Vanilla (Optional):

    • Add 1 tsp vanilla essence and mix well.

  3. Add Flour:

    • Gradually add the flour to the butter mixture.

    • Mix with a spatula or hand until it forms a soft dough.

    • If the dough feels too dry, add 1–2 tsp of milk (only if needed).

  4. Rest the Dough:

    • Cover and rest the dough for 15–30 minutes.

  5. Roll and Cut:

    • Roll out the dough on a flat surface (about ¼ inch thick).

    • Use cookie cutters to cut into your favorite shapes.

  6. Bake:

    • Preheat your oven to 170°C (340°F).

    • Place the cookies on a baking tray lined with parchment paper.

    • Bake for 12–15 minutes or until the edges are golden.

  7. Cool:

    • Let the cookies cool completely on a wire rack.

    • They will become crispier as they cool down.


Tips:

  • Store the cookies in an airtight container.

  • You can also add cardamom powder or a bit of milk powder for extra flavor.
